#5409c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5409c0 is composed of 32.9% red, 3.5%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 264.6 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 39.4%. #5409c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#a812ff with #000081.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#5409c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5409c0 has RGB values of R:84, G:9,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 5507520.

Shades and Tints of #5409c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020005 is the darkest color, while #f6f1fe is the lightest one.
